Frequently Asked Questions about Arbutus Apartments with Washer/Dryer

What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Arbutus?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Arbutus with Washer/Dryer is at Uplands listed at $583.

How much is the average rent for Arbutus Apartments with Washer/Dryer?

The average rent for a Apartment in Arbutus with Washer/Dryer is $1,505.

What is the largest Arbutus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?

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Arbutus is a 1,552 square feet unit starting from $2,200 at RiverWatch II Apartments.

What is the average size for Arbutus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?

The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Arbutus is currently at 755 sq ft.
